Transaction 75851742ad6cc812eba631604c7d0b86416616dafa397309ed6841f44e44f2ef

1 Input
2 Outputs
  • 75851742ad6cc812eba631604c7d0b86416616dafa397309ed6841f44e44f2ef:0
  • value  100000
    address  1AAEYKu2Bzk4dkvS2Hgj4vddcQBjgY8gNW
  • 75851742ad6cc812eba631604c7d0b86416616dafa397309ed6841f44e44f2ef:1
  • value  772880
    address  1CHXShK6zU5QRAAF54ByHcfzQexHNdR4KP